Taoiseach Micheal Martin announces full list of new Covid restrictions as pubs, gatherings and more change

Taoiseach Micheal Martin has announced a number of new Covid measures with hospitality and household visiting rules the big changes.

The Fianna Fail leader confirmed it was a "disappointing" announcement but one that was necessary after a "stark warning" from the CMO Dr Tony Holohan.

Mr Martin said the risk was "too high" to proceed without more restrictions amid the Omicron threat and the following new rules will be brought back in from December 7.

Table service only is back for pubs, bars, restaurants and only six people should be allowed per table.

Multiple bookings will also not be permitted while there needs to be a one metre gap between tables.

Nightclubs will have to shut again just three weeks after they opened.

A maximum of 50% of capacity at indoor events - these events should be fully seated and masks should be worn except when eating and drinking.

The Covid pass will now be required for gyms and leisure centres.

Another new rule is that only three other households are allowed visit your home at any one time.

Rules in full

From 7th December until 9th January.

  • Nightclubs will close.
  • Strict social distancing will be required in all bars and restaurants, including hotels and they must all revert to the situation that was in place before 22nd October.

That means:

  • Table service only
  • 1 metre between tables
  • A maximum of six adults per table
  • There can be no multiple table bookings
  • Masks must be worn when not at the table
  • Closing time remains at midnight

There will be a maximum of 50% capacity at entertainment, cultural, community and sporting events, which must all be fully seated. Face masks must be worn at all times unless eating or drinking.

  • Requirement for the Covid Pass will be required for gyms and leisure centres and hotel bars and restaurants.
  • In addition, NPHET have advised that visits to private homes over the coming weeks should be kept to a maximum of three other households (that’s four households in total) at any one time.
